2.4. COOKING
It is important to keep the cook tank full of water to minimize the chance of boiling the appliance dry
and to keep the water at a level that will provide optimum cooking performance. To keep the water at
its normal operating temperature, it is best to add water in small amounts. If the appliance is
equipped with manual water fill, it is recommended that the fill knobs are set so that water enters the
tank slowly during cooking.

2.4.1. SIMMER

MODE

Simmer mode maintains the water temperature to just below boiling. This mode can be used to
reheat pasta or as a “stand by” mode.

To enter simmer mode:

Models with electric thermostat: Press the boil/simmer switch to the simmer position.

If you are not ready to cook, enter simmer mode. This will conserve energy and keep water in the
tank longer then when in boil mode.

2.4.2. BOIL

MODE

Boil mode consistently heats the water so that the water will boil. Once the water starts to boil the
appliance is ready to cook pasta.

To enter boil mode:

Models with electric thermostat: Press the boil/simmer switch to the boil position.

2.4.4. BASKET LIFT OPERATION
If the appliance is equipped with basket lifts, place the pasta basket onto the basket lift prior to
starting the timer(s). The basket(s) will be lowered into the cook tank when the timer cycle starts.
At the end of the preset cooking time, the basket lift will raise the basket out of the cook tank.
